7. Get a Bluetooth key tracker

Keys can be lost at any moment. You might be on the run and you forget to place them on the seat or you may be getting out of your car after an extended day at work and you can't remember where you put them.

There are ways to stop this from happening again. One of the best ways is to use a Bluetooth key tracker. These tiny devices can be attached to your wallet or keyring and can be connected to an app for your phone. Once you open the app it will sound or flash to help find your keys. These Bluetooth trackers come with community features that allow others to help you locate them in case your keys aren't in range.

8. Get a Replacement Key

If you've cheap lost car key replacement your vehicle keys or they've been stolen, the most important thing is to inform your insurance company immediately. This way, you can rest at ease knowing that your claim will be dealt with properly should anything happen to the vehicle in the future.

If you have a standard key (which doesn't have a chip) you can get an alternative from any hardware store or locksmith. This is the quickest and least expensive solution.

It may be more difficult for cars equipped with an electronic key and an electronic fob. It is likely that you will need visit your local dealership and show proof of ownership to get an entirely new key. Depending on the make and model of your vehicle, this could cost anywhere from $200 to $300.
